Average First-Line Supervisors of Mechanics, Installers, and Repairers Salary in Joplin, MO-KS
First-Line Supervisors of Mechanics, Installers, and Repairers in Joplin, MO-KS earn an average annual salary of $80,060. This figure is slightly below the national average of $82,890, indicating a localized compensation structure influenced by regional economic factors and industry demand within the Joplin metropolitan area. Executive Summary
- Average Salary: $80,060 per year.
- Growth Trend: Salaries have shifted 0.0% ↘ over the last 5 years.
- Top Earners: Senior professionals (90th percentile) earn up to $123,670.
- Outlook: The Joplin, MO-KS area supports a local workforce of 390 First-Line Supervisors of Mechanics, Installers, and Repairers. With a Location Quotient of 1.16, this occupation is more concentrated in Joplin than the national average, suggesting a robust and potentially growing demand for these supervisory roles within the local economy. The presence of 4.523 jobs per 1,000 workers further underscores the significance of this sector in the region.

First-Line Supervisors of Mechanics, Installers, and Repairers Salary Distribution in Joplin, MO-KS
Salary progression for First-Line Supervisors of Mechanics, Installers, and Repairers typically scales significantly with experience. Entry-level positions may start at the lower percentiles, while seasoned professionals with extensive experience and proven leadership skills can command salaries in the upper percentiles. The widening gap between entry-level and senior roles highlights the value placed on accumulated expertise and management capabilities within this field.
| Experience Level | Market Percentile | Annual Wage | Hourly Rate |
|---|---|---|---|
| ApprenticeLearning trade under supervision. Classroom + OJT. | 10% (Entry) | $43,390 | $20.9 |
| JourneymanLicensed/Certified. Works independently on standard tasks. | 25% (Junior) | $60,045 | $28.9 |
| Senior TechnicianHandles complex installations & troubleshooting. | 50% (Median) | $76,170 | $36.6 |
| Foreman / MasterSupervises crews, handles permits & code compliance. | 75% (Senior) | $100,075 | $48.1 |
| SuperintendentSite management, business owner, or master tradesman. | 90% (Expert) | $123,670 | $59.5 |

Methodology: Salary data is derived from the Bureau of Labor Statistics (BLS) OEWS 2024 release. Figures represent gross pay before taxes. Analysis includes 390 employees in the Joplin, MO-KS area with a job density of 4.523 per 1,000 jobs. Cost of Living data is estimated based on state and metro averages.
